Transaction

43508313c4d76a3e777bc59d0855d87eca7888959d88539f417c78e33b6193e5

Summary

In Block930518
TimeSun, 03 Dec 2017 14:13:08 UTC
Total Input183.9097371 PIV
Total Output183.8997371 PIV
Fees0.01 PIV

Details

Fee: 0.01 PIV
3703524 Confirmations183.8997371 PIV
Raw Transaction